The Color Code

ColorCode"A new way to see yourself, your relationships, and life" is a very accurate summation of this work. The Color Code takes the world of psychology and interpersonal relationships to a new, more accurate depth.

The bottom line here is that we're not dealing with "fluff," "psycho-babble," or superficiality. The Color Code deals with motives, not behavior. In other words, this book doesn't deal with WHAT we do but WHY we do it.

In The Color Code, Dr. Taylor Hartman, Ph.D., teaches us that we are all born with one of four basic, driving motives that influences our attitudes, our needs and wants, our strengths and limitations, and the way we deal with others. He identifies each of the four basic motivations by a color: RED, BLUE, WHITE, or YELLOW, and yes, a user-friendly Personality Profile that will help you identify your color is in the book.
